Life after NYSC Is really hard, especially if your parents are not rich enough to set you up, I passed out N October 2018,worked as a teacher for a month due to fear of returning home though the pay is small,i finally returned home November due to a. minor sickness and since then I could not return,so I started a small poultry of 25 layers bird, and am also learning how to compound feeds, and preparing to go into pig farming,plaintain farming, and cocoa farming. Although it not easy staying at home and looking at my mum after all the hope and cash she has invested on me, and as a graduate people expect me to geta white collar job though have attended series of interview in Lagos but yet I don't feel fulfilled I just want to start something of my own., Though it's has not been easy on me especially coming from a community full of intimidation where some one as young as 15 /16 is already riding a car. Let me give my inputs, I finished NYSC October 2018. My experience so is that everything takes time. You first need to define what you want them build skills and knowledge that will make you succeed, then keep pushing untill time and grace comes on you. I am posting this on my way to take an offer letter from KPMG for an internship role - we were just tested on how good you are with excel. Plus i am still positive a permanent good job is imminent. So an undergraduate seeing this, build a great skills, leverage online courses and LinkedIn, be good at one or two things. All the best to all of us. 8 Likes |
